Klopp wins Premier League and LMA Manager of the Season awards

  The German coach Jürgen Klopp has been named the Premier League’s Manager of the Season for 2021-22 as well as the LMA Manager of the Year. The Liverpool boss received both awards at a League Managers Association event on Tuesday, in recognition of an outstanding campaign for his team. Klopp emerged as the Premier League's Manager of the Season winner from a shortlist that also included Thomas Frank (Brentford), Pep Guardiola (Manchester City), Eddie Howe (Newcastle United), and Patrick Vieira (Crystal Palace)  .Klopp guided the Reds to triumphs in the Carabao Cup and Emirates FA Cup this term, while they narrowly missed out on the Premier League title having accumulated 92 points in the top flight, with one point behind the champions, Manchester City, with 93 points.

Report: Hakim Ziyech Could Leave Chelsea in Summer Transfer Window

The Famous Italian journalist Fabrizio Romano revealed that Chelsea decided to sell Moroccan star Hakim Ziyech this summer if a suitable offer was received on the financial level. Chelsea Make Decision on Hakim Ziyech's Future Amid Borussia Dortmund Interest. According to Fabrizio Romano, via Caught Offside, the Blues forward is considered another player with a chance to leave the club in the summer transfer window. The Italian journalist affirmed that Chelsea boss Thomas Tuchel has previously admitted that Ziyech's preferred role as a right-winger does not exist in his current system. The 29-year-old Moroccan star’s contract with the Blues expires in the summer of 2025. Hakim Ziyech joined him in the summer of 2020 from Dutch Ajax in a deal that cost the London club treasury an amount of 40 million euros. Ziyech appeared with Chelsea in 83 games in various competitions, scored 14 goals and provided 10 assists, and won many titles with the Blues, most notably the Champions League title last season at the expense of Manchester City

Officially: Nosair Mazraoui joins Bayern Munich until 2026

German club Bayern Munich announced on Tuesday, the signing of Moroccan right-back Nossair Mazraoui until the summer of 2026. The 24-year-old defender joined on a free transfer after the end of his contract with Dutch club Ajax. “Nussir Mazraoui is the next building block to strengthen our team in a targeted way,” Bavarian CEO Oliver Kahn said after the official website. Hasan Salihamidzic, the team’s sporting director, said: “We are delighted that Nosir Mazraoui is our first signing in this transfer period. He had offers from all over Europe and chose us because we have a clear plan with him and we want to achieve big goals with him. Nasir is a player who puts a lot of pressure on the right flank. in the attack.”

AC Milan’s coach Pioli begs thieves to return his medal!

AC Milan’s head coach Stefano Pioli was left pleading for the return of his winner’s medal after the club secured their first Serie A title in 11 years. Stefano Pioli revealed his Serie A winners' medal was stolen during a pitch invasion after his side wrapped up their title triumph at Sassuolo on Sunday. Pioli said in a television statement: "I kindly ask the person who stole the medal from me to pass it on because it is the first medal in my training career. I don't have one but it..." An account on “Instagram” posted a video clip of three people with the gold medal for Pioli with the phrase “Grazie Pioli” meaning thank you, Pioli. The account holder did not hesitate to publish a picture of the faces of three people with the medal. The Italian League responded, via Twitter, saying: "Don't worry Mr. Pioli, we will give you same another medal." Stefano Pioli, 56, won the best coach award this season, after leading Milan to crown the Italian league champion "Calcio" for the first time since the 2010-2011 season, the nineteenth in its history.

Tembah Report: Top 5 most valuable football players in the world scored 147 goals!

At a given point in time over the course of a long, grueling football season, several high-value players emerged with their teams and contributed to many victories over the season millstone. Players with the biggest rise in market value confirmed the extent of their importance to their teams in the past season, as the curtain comes down across European leagues in Europe. For example, the five players with the highest market value in their teams, totaling 610 million euros, appeared in 176 games in various tournaments and scored 147 goals. The French Kylian Mbappe of PSG, who was crowned with the French League title, tops the list of the most expensive players with a market value of 160 million euros, and the player participated with his team this season in 46 games, 3,912 minutes, in all tournaments, where he scored 39 goals and made 26. The Norwegian Erling Haaland, who recently joined Manchester City from Borussia Dortmund, comes second, with a market value of 150 million euros. Haaland participated with Dortmund this season in all tournaments in 30 games, 2388 minutes, during which he scored 29 goals, and made 8 goals. Real Madrid winger Vinicius Junior comes third with a market value of 100 million euros. He played 51 games with his team this season, 4184 minutes, during which he scored 21 goals and assisted 20 goals. Liverpool's Egyptian midfielder Mohamed Salah comes fourth with a market value of 100 million euros. Salah played with the Reds this season for 50 games, 3,924 minutes, during which he scored 31 goals in all tournaments and made 16 goals, and was crowned the English Premier League top scorer for the third season in a row, after he scored 23 A goals in the tournament, making 14 goals. The British player Harry Kane came in fifth place, with a market value of 100 million euros, and participated with his team in 50 games, 4250 minutes, and scored 27 goals, and made 10 goals.

PSG Tempts Zidane With a "mouth-watering" Salary

  Paris Saint-Germain insists on signing former Real Madrid coach Zinedine Zidane, in order to take over the task of coaching the PSG, starting next season, as a replacement for Mauricio Pochettino, who is expected to leave within the next few days. The Spanish newspaper, “Mundo Deportivo”, stated that Paris Saint-Germain will hold a new negotiation session with Zidane after the Champions League final, in order to persuade him to take over the coaching starting from next season. According to the report, PSG is offering Zinedine Zidane a huge salary, which would be much more than what Real Madrid offered him during his two spells in charge. Apart from that, they’re claiming to give him full power to lead the dressing room, make signings, etc. The newspaper added that the offer from PSG club will amount to 25 million euros annually, making Zidane the highest salary in the major European leagues. The French radio "Monte Carlo" indicated earlier that Zidane refuses to take over the training of Paris Saint-Germain at the present time, as his desire is to coach the French national team after the 2022 World Cup in Qatar  .The report added that despite the entry of high-ranking personalities from the management of the Parisian club in order to convince Zidane to train the team, the latter insists on his refusal to train the Parisian team. Zinedine Zidane decided to leave Real Madrid last summer after the team left without achieving any title during the competition.

Barça surrenders with Dembele's departure

Spanish press reports revealed that Barcelona FC surrendered to the departure of French winger Ousmane Dembele during the summer transfer market and will not increase their offer, in light of the great difficulties the Administration faces in order to renew the player's contract, especially since his current contract expires this summer. According to “Mundo Deportivo” newspaper, Barca is despairing of the process of renewing the contract of Ousmane Dembele, especially after the last meeting with his agent, Moussa Sissoko, in light of the great financial demands of his agent, which makes it difficult to reach an agreement about his stay with the team during the coming period. The newspaper added that the difficulty of Barca's negotiations with the French player will facilitate the task of Paris Saint-Germain in obtaining Dembele, especially since the Parisian club wants to sign him in order to compensate for the Argentine star Angel Di Maria. Dembele joined Barcelona in the summer of 2017 coming from Borussia Dortmund, to compensate for the departure of Brazilian star Neymar to PSG. Paris Saint-Germain signed Neymar in 2017 by paying the 222 million euros that were stipulated as a termination clause in his contract with FC Barcelona.

Ancelotti reveals the most difficult Champions League match, refuses to talk about Mbappe

  Real Madrid coach Carlo Ancelotti confirmed his players' readiness for the Champions League final against Liverpool, which will be hosted by the Stade de France, in the French capital, Paris  .Real Madrid coach Carlo Ancelotti talked to the press during Tuesday’s Open Media Day ahead of the upcoming Champions League Final against Liverpool. Naturally, one of the first questions for Ancelotti was about Mbappe’s decision to extend his contract with PS .The coach discussed the upcoming Champions League Final against Liverpool saying: “The whole roster is in good shape and excited about the match. Marcelo has a small physical problem but will be fine, motivation is huge. It’s the biggest game in the world of football and the fifth Final in eight years for this club. Every single Madridistaa is proud of this club, we now have to enjoy it and get ready for it the right way. Now we’re calm, there’s a good atmosphere. The closer we get to the game we willbe tensere, but it’s normal,” he explained. When asked about Kylian Mbappe deal, the Royal coach said: “I never talked about players who weren’t here. It’s quite clear to us that we’re thinking in the match ahead, we have the utmost respect for the decisions taken and for the clubs involved, we must think about getting ready for the Final”. Asked whether the LaLiga Santander campaign or the Champions League run was more difficult, he replied: “They are two very different competitions. You can’t slip up in the Champions League, whereas you have enough chances in a league campaign to fix things.”
